matching with duplicate references

Hi! Wonder if anyone can help?

I have two tables I need to link in a query with a record for each
unique reference.

Table A has unique references (circa 150,000 records) each with a level
of detail.

Table B has the same references but some are duplicated (total records
circa 170,000) and contains different detail.

The output I require is a single record detail from table B (don't mind
which record is picked where duplicated) attached to the unique
references in table A.

Is this possible in a single query or do I have to take the unique ones
first then separately strip out the duplicates to get one record for
each reference and append to the first query result.

Many thanks in advance, DJP
